Spain is taking advantage of its<br />
fruits and vegetables imports<br />
The products of import and the South Hemisphere have appeared in the<br />
Spanish commerce business. The bad climate conditions, the price and the<br />
aggressive commercial strategies of the Spanish exporter in the international<br />
markets anticipate new increases in 2011.<br />

Vegetables<br />
The evolution of the vegetables<br />
imports to Spain<br />
since the year 2006 can be<br />
compared in volumes with the<br />
fruits. In fact, it proved that<br />
Spain has changed from supplier<br />
to customer. These are<br />
the cases of France, Portugal<br />
and Holland, among others.<br />
The importance of these<br />
producers is different. France<br />
like the first international supplier<br />
of vegetables with more<br />
than 780,000 tons and with<br />
potato and bean like the strongest<br />
products in the last four<br />
years exporting to Spain an<br />
average of 525,000 tons and<br />
32,000 tons. respectively.<br />
